Job Duties:

  • Plan, prepare and deliver engaging science lessons for students
  • Assess and evaluate students' progress to provide constructive feedback
  • Create a positive and inclusive learning environment
  • Collaborate with colleagues to enhance the science curriculum
  • Participate in school events and activities

Required Qualifications:

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S)
  • Degree in Science or related field
  • Knowledge of the UK National Curriculum

Education:

Bachelor's degree in Science or related field

Experience:

Prior experience teaching Science at the secondary level

Knowledge and Skills:

  • Strong understanding of science concepts and principles
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to engage and motivate students
  • Effective classroom management skills

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Postgraduate Certificate in Education (PGCE)
  • Experience working with diverse student populations

Working Conditions:

The role involves working in a school environment, following the school calendar and timetable. It may require occasional participation in extracurricular activities and events.
